COMPARATIVE ANALYSIS OF INTENSIFIERS IN ENGLISH, UZBEK, RUSSIAN, TURKISH, GERMAN AND KOREAN

Abstract
This study compares intensifiers in English, Uzbek, Russian, Turkish, German, and Korean, analyzing their structural, semantic, and functional features. It highlights typological differences and similarities in expressing degree, emphasis, and speaker attitude across languages.
